The US Embassy in South Sudan is a bilateral mission in Juba and promotes US interests in South Sudan. The embassy of the United States also plays an important role in development, cultural affairs and contacts with the local press of South Sudan. The US Embassy in Juba is headed by Susan D. Page - Ambassador of the United States to South Sudan.
